Understanding the Laws and Regulations

Before we dive into the signs of being recorded, it is crucial to understand the laws and regulations surrounding recording conversations or videos. Laws vary from state to state and country to country, so it is essential to familiarize yourself with the specific laws in your jurisdiction. In general, there are two types of consent: one-party consent and two-party consent. One-party consent means that only one person involved in the conversation needs to consent to the recording, while two-party consent requires all parties to agree to the recording.

Types of Recording Devices

There are various types of recording devices that can be used to record conversations or videos without consent. These include:

  • Smartphones: With the advancement of smartphone technology, it is now possible to record high-quality audio and video using a mobile device.
  • Digital voice recorders: These small devices can be easily concealed and used to record conversations without detection.
  • Hidden cameras: These cameras can be disguised as everyday objects, such as pens, clocks, or even buttons, and used to record video without consent.

What are the laws regarding recording conversations?

The laws regarding recording conversations vary depending on the jurisdiction and the type of recording. In general, it is essential to obtain the consent of all parties involved in a conversation before recording it. In some states or countries, it is legal to record a conversation as long as one party consents, while in others, it is required that all parties consent. It is crucial to familiarize yourself with the specific laws in your area to ensure that you are not breaking any rules or regulations. You can check with your local authorities or consult with a legal expert to determine the specific laws and regulations that apply to your situation.

It is also important to note that there are some exceptions to the laws regarding recording conversations. For instance, law enforcement officers may be allowed to record conversations as part of their duties, and businesses may be permitted to record customer interactions for quality control or training purposes. Can I use a device to detect hidden cameras or microphones?

Yes, there are devices available that can detect hidden cameras or microphones. These devices are often referred to as bug detectors or spy detectors, and they can be used to scan a room or area for any hidden recording devices. Some common types of devices used for detection include radio frequency (RF) detectors, which can detect the signals emitted by hidden cameras or microphones, and infrared (IR) detectors, which can detect the IR signals emitted by some types of cameras. You can also use a device with a built-in camera or microphone detector, such as a smartphone app, to scan for hidden devices.

When using a device to detect hidden cameras or microphones, it is essential to follow the manufacturer’s instructions and to use the device in a thorough and systematic way. You should scan the entire area, including any objects or furniture, to ensure that you detect any potential hidden devices. It is also crucial to note that some hidden devices may be designed to avoid detection, so it is essential to be vigilant and to use multiple methods to detect any potential recording devices.
